ELSTER (ELBE)

State : Sachsen-Anhalt
District (Kreis) : Wittenberg
Additions : 1950 Gielsdorf, Iseberga; 1974 Meltendorf
Incorporated into : 2011 Zahna-Elster

Wappen von Elster (Elbe)
Official blazon
German

Gespalten von Blau und Silber, oben ein linkshin schwimmender silberner Karpfen, unten ein blauer Hecht.

English (Elbe) No blazon/translation known. Please click here to send your (heraldic !) blazon or translation

Origin/meaning

The arms were officially granted on ?? 1995.

The arms show a carp and a pike and refer to the importance of fishing in the Elbe river.
